Pancreas Cancer
Pancreas cancer is also known as the dangerous disease beside breast cancer. Though pancreas known in producing insulin hormone, pancreas cancer is not general case we often found. But it is not a reason for us to ignore with this deadly disease, because its mortal rate is high, up to 98%. Most of patients died in less than 1 year after pancreas cancer diagnosis is determined.
In western countries, pancreas cancer cases are extremely widen along with the development of country. In England, for example, it was found 6.000 cases of new pancreas cancer every year. In Indonesia, the same cases are little bit relative. For instance, in Kariadi Hospital, Semarang, there were 53 cases of pancreas cancer in the period of 1997 – 2004.
Pancreas cancer is categorized in dangerous cancer type and most of cases found in mortality. Pancreas cancer’s cells are widely spread and difficult to be detected in early stadium. Its symptoms are very common. Some of them are confused with other non-serious diseases. Therefore, it’s oftenly forgotten by patients, and even doctor.
Pre-symptom of pancreas cancer is full feeling and puffed up in the stomach. Vommitting and loathing, that is similar with maag is also one of pancreas cancer’s symptoms. The appetite will surely decrease patient’s weight.
After developing widely, the cancer will emerge three specific signs. Namely pain in the stomach, weight decrease and icterus obstructive. Icterus obstructive often occurs if the cancer take part in caput (head). After more than 2 months, patients will feel pain and check to the doctor. The pain emerged and cancer has developed and press nerves around the pancreas.
The cause of this deadly disease is still not obvious. Probably, interaction between endogen factor (from inside of patient), genetic, and exogen factor (environment). For endogen factor, there are three points influenced, namely : age, pancreatitis - diabetes mellitus, and genetic mutation. The patient of chronic pancreatitis has 9,5 times risk experienced pancreas cancer. Getting married with close family (incest) will two times increase mutation risk.
Unhealthy life style accommodates pancreas cancer. Such as smoking habit, consuming high fat and low fiber foods and drinking alcohol and coffee. According to the research, the most consistent in causing pancreas cancer from exogen factors is smoking. Smoking increase risk 1,4 up to 2,3 times than people who don’t have smoking habit.
It needs to be stressed that pancreas cancer is deadly disease with very bad prognosis. People who stay alive up to 1 year are only about 12%. And those who can stay alive up to 5 years are only 0,4% – 4%.
